Historical NBA Transactions on May 2
Transactions listed are from the 1946-47 through 2023-24 BAA/NBA
seasons.
15 Transactions
-
May 2, 2021
The Orlando Magic signed Ignas Brazdeikis to a 10-day contract.
The Orlando Magic waived Donta Hall.
The Philadelphia 76ers signed Anthony Tolliver to a contract for the rest of the season.
-
May 2, 2018
The Phoenix Suns hired Igor Kokoskov as Head Coach.
-
May 2, 2003
John Stockton retired from the Utah Jazz.
-
May 2, 1994
Isiah Thomas retired from the Detroit Pistons.
-
May 2, 1991
The New York Knicks fired John MacLeod as Head Coach.
-
May 2, 1988
The Phoenix Suns fired John Wetzel as Head Coach.
-
May 2, 1984
The San Antonio Spurs signed Charles Jones as a free agent.
-
May 2, 1968
The Los Angeles Lakers signed Jay Carty as a free agent.
The Houston Mavericks traded cash to the Denver Rockets for Tom Hoover.
-
May 2, 1967
The Cincinnati Royals hired Ed Jucker as Head Coach.
The New Orleans Buccaneers signed Red Robbins.
-
May 2, 1966
The Philadelphia 76ers fired Dolph Schayes as Head Coach.
The Philadelphia 76ers hired Alex Hannum as Head Coach.
